Latar belakang dan tujuan: Menentukan korelasi nilai Ejection Fraction (EF) ventrikel kiri pada echo 2D dan DSCT jantung pada pasien Penyakit Jantung Koroner (PJK) stabil di RSUPN Cipto Mangunkusumo, sehingga nilai EF ventrikel kiri DSCT jantung dapat dijadikan acuan untuk evaluasi, penatalaksanaan dan prognosis pada PJK stabil yang mempunyai indikasi dilakukan CT jantung. Metode: Analisa retrospektif dari 30 pasien PJK stabil yang menjalani pemeriksaan echo 2D dan DSCT jantung dengan jarak waktu ≤ 3 bulan, meliputi penilaian EF ventrikel kiri. Berdasarkan nomor rekam medis yang ada, dilakukan pengambilan data EF ventrikel kiri echo 2D serta data tambahan lainnya. Nilai EF ventrikel kiri secara DSCT di evaluasi kembali pada cardiac workstation (Siemens, Leonardo), kemudian ditentukan bagaimana korelasinya dengan nilai EF ventrikel kiri secara echo 2D. Analisis statistik penelitian ini menggunakan uji Spearman Hasil: Terdapat perbedaan nilai EF ventrikel kiri sebanyak 4% antara echo 2D dengan DSCT jantung. Perbedaan sebanyak 4% ini tidak bermakna signifikan secara klinis namun bermakna secara statistik. Nilai R Spearman yang didapat adalah 0,17 sementara nilai p 0,364 (p > 0,005), artinya tidak terdapat korelasi antara nilai EF ventrikel kiri secara echo 2D dengan DSCT jantung pada pasien PJK stabil yang menjalani pemeriksaan echo 2D dan DSCT jantung dengan jarak ≤ 3 bulan di RSUPN Cipto Mangunkusumo. Kesimpulan: Walaupun pada penelitian ini secara statistik tidak berkorelasi, namun pada keadaan hasil echo yang borderlineatau pada pasien PJK stabil yang mempunyai indikasi dilakukan CT jantung, nilai EF ventrikel kiri pada CT dapat menjadi acuan untuk penatalaksanaan selanjutnya.

Background and Objectives: to determine the correlation left ventricle Ejection Fraction (EF) between echo 2D and cardiac DSCT in Coronary Heart Disease (CHD) patients at Cipto Mangunkusumo Hospital, so that the value of the left ventricular EF cardiac DSCT can be used as a reference for the evaluation, treatment and prognosis in stable CHD who have an indication of cardiac CT. Methods: A retrospective analysis of 30 patients with stable CHD who underwent 2D echo and cardiac DSCT with interval ≤ 3 months, include assessment of left ventricular EF. Based on the existing medical record number, performed data collection left ventricular EF 2D echo and other additional data. Value of left ventricular EF in DSCT in return on cardiac evaluation workstation (Siemens, Leonardo), then determined how its correlation with left ventricular EF values in 2D echo. Statistical analysis of this study using the Spearman test. Result: There are differences in left ventricular EF value by 4% between 2D echo with cardiac DSCT. The difference of 4% is not clinically significant, but statistically significant. Spearman R value obtained was 0.17 while the p-value 0.364 (p> 0.005), meaning that there is no correlation between the value of the left ventricular EF in 2D echo and cardiac DSCT in patients with stable CHD who underwent 2D echo and cardiac DSCT with distance ≤ 3 month in Cipto Mangunkusumo hospital. Conclusion: Although this study was not statistically correlated, but the results echo borderline or in stable CHD patients who had cardiac CT indications, left ventricular EF values on CT can be a reference for further management.;Background and Objectives: to determine the correlation left ventricle Ejection Fraction (EF) between echo 2D and cardiac DSCT in Coronary Heart Disease (CHD) patients at Cipto Mangunkusumo Hospital, so that the value of the left ventricular EF cardiac DSCT can be used as a reference for the evaluation, treatment and prognosis in stable CHD who have an indication of cardiac CT. Introduction: The major cause of mortality and morbidity post-MI is the complications following the infarction. One of the most common MACE is malignant arrhythmia, this includes VF, VT and non-sustained VT. Malignant arrhythmia is caused due to the culmination of biochemical, electrophysiological, autonomic and genetic changes after an event of ischemia which results in myocardial damage and scarring, as well as left ventricular systolic dysfunction. Early risk stratification is important in AMI and cTnI and LVEF has been two accessible markers that has been studied in various aspects of AMI as prognostic markers, however there has been little studies of its role and correlation in post-AMI malignant arrhythmia. This research will therefore explore the correlation between myocardial damage (cTnI) and left ventricular systolic function (LVEF) with malignant arrhythmia in AMI patients. Methods: A retrospective cohort study was conducted on AMI patients who are admitted to the ICCU of Cipto Mangunkusumo General Hospital, Jakarta from November 2018 to May 2019. Patients who experienced severe infection and who has malignant arrhythmia when admitted were excluded. The association between cTnI and malignant arrhythmia was tested using Mann-Whitney test, while the association between LVEF and malignant arrhythmia was tested using Independent T-Test. Pearson’s Chi-Square test was done to test the relationship between systolic function status with malignant arrhythmia, All data analysis was performed on IBM SPSS Statistics. Results: Total of 110 patients were included in this study. 13.6% of total subjects experience malignant arrhythmia during hospitalisation. There is no significant correlation between cTnI and post-AMI malignant arrhythmia (p = 0.053, RR 1.2, 95%CI 1.1-1.2) but significant correlation between LVEF and post-AMI malignant arrhythmia was found, on both metric (t(108)=3.450, p = 0.001) and categorical (c2(1) = 6.132, p = 0.013, RR 4.8, 95%CI 1.15-20.4) assessment. There were major differences in the mean value of cTnI and LVEF between the two groups. Conclusion: This study has found statistically significant correlation between left ventricular systolic function (LVEF) with malignant arrhythmia in AMI patients, but no significant correlation between cTnI and malignant arrhythmia in AMI patients. Higher cTnI levels are more frequent in malignant arrhythmia group. Malignant arrhythmia is more common in AMI patients with lower LVEF. ......Pendahuluan: Penyebab utama mortalitas dan morbiditas infark miokard akut (IMA) adalah komplikasi pasca infark. Menentukan rerata kadar Protein C-Reaktif sensitivitas tinggi (hs-CRP) pada penyakit jantung koroner, hubungan antara kadar hs-CRP dengan luas lesi koroner dan fungsi sistolik jantung. Telah dilakukan penelitian observasional dengan disain potong lintang terhadap 106 pasien penyakit jantung koroner yang meliputi 90 angina pektoris stabil, 11 angina pektoris tidak stabil dan 5 infark miokard akut. Dilakukan pemeriksaan kadar kuantitatif hs-CRP, angiografi koroner untuk menentukan luas lesi koroner dan ejection fraction. Rerata kadar hs-CRP pada luas lesi koroner SVD 5,5 ± 7,6 mg/L, DVD 6,6 ± 21,7 mg/L dan TVD 5,5 ± 8,0 mg/L dengan p=0,056. Tidak didapatkan hubungan bermakna antara kadar hs-CRP dengan luas lesi koroner. Fungsi sistolik jantung mempunyai korelasi negatif dengan kadar hs-CRP (p=0,015, r = -0,235). Penelitian ini menunjukkan bahwa kadar hs-CRP tidak dapat menggambarkan luas lesi koroner, kadar hs-CRP mempunyai korelasi negatif dengan fungsi sistolik jantung. (Med J Indones 2003; 12: 201-6)
To determine the mean value of high sensitivity C-Reactive Protein (hs-CRP), association between plasma level of hs-CRP with extent of disease and systolic function. A cross sectional study had been conducted to 106 coronary artery disease patients (90 stable angina pectoris, 11 unstable angina pectoris and 5 acute myocardial infarction). Plasma quantitative level of hs-CRP with cor angiography to determine extent of disease and ejection fraction were measured. The mean of hs-CRP levels in patients with SVD were 5,5 ± 7,6 mg/L, DVD were 6,6 ± 21,7 mg/L and TVD were 5,5 ± 8,0 mg/L and p=0,056, respectively. There were no significant association between hs- CRP levels with extent of disease. Systolic function had negative correlation with levels of hs-CRP (p=0,015, r=-0,235). This study showed that plasma level of hs-CRP cannot reflect the extent of disease, and it had negative correlation with systolic function. (Med J Indones 2003; 12: 201-6)
